Flavor Profile
The flavor of Taylor Pork Roll is a symphony of savory, smoky, and slightly salty notes, making it a versatile ingredient. The texture is firm, yet yielding, with a pleasant chew. It’s often described as having a rich, umami flavor that is both satisfying and addictive. At Walmart, you’ll primarily find the classic, original Taylor Pork Roll.
Ingredients
Understanding the ingredients is key to appreciating the product. Taylor Pork Roll is a simple food, made with quality ingredients.Here are the ingredients commonly found in Taylor Pork Roll:
- Pork: The primary ingredient, providing the core flavor and texture.
- Pork trim: This adds to the overall flavor profile.
- Salt: Essential for both flavor and preservation.
- Spices: A proprietary blend that gives Taylor Pork Roll its unique taste. The exact blend is a closely guarded secret, but it typically includes pepper and other savory spices.
- Sodium nitrite: Used as a curing agent, giving the pork roll its characteristic pink color and helping to preserve it.
- Water: Used in the curing process.
Cooking Methods, Taylor pork roll walmart
Preparing Taylor Pork Roll is straightforward, making it perfect for quick meals. The most common cooking methods are simple and fast.Here’s a breakdown of recommended cooking methods, with a focus on speed and ease:
- Griddling or Pan-Frying: This is the quintessential method. Slice the pork roll to your desired thickness (typically about 1/4 inch). Cook in a lightly oiled pan or on a griddle over medium heat until browned and slightly crispy, about 2-3 minutes per side. The edges should curl up slightly, a sign of perfect cooking.
- Grilling: For a smoky flavor, grill slices over medium heat for about 2-3 minutes per side.
- Oven Baking: Place slices on a baking sheet and bake at 375°F (190°C) for about 10-15 minutes, or until cooked to your liking. This method is great for preparing a larger quantity at once.
- Microwaving (as a last resort): While not the preferred method, you can microwave slices for a very quick cook. Place the slices on a paper towel and microwave in short intervals (15-30 seconds) until heated through. Be cautious, as it can become rubbery if overcooked.
Pro-Tip: When pan-frying, consider using a cast-iron skillet for even heat distribution and a better sear.

Easy Taylor Pork Roll Recipes
Taylor Pork Roll’s adaptability is truly remarkable. Here are some simple, yet delicious, recipes to get you started on your Taylor Pork Roll culinary journey.
- The Classic Taylor Pork Roll, Egg, and Cheese Sandwich: This is the quintessential Taylor Pork Roll experience. Fry slices of Taylor Pork Roll until they develop a slight crisp around the edges. Fry an egg to your liking (over easy is a popular choice). Toast an English muffin, then assemble with the Taylor Pork Roll, egg, and a slice of American cheese. The simplicity is key; it’s a perfect example of how the ingredients come together to create a harmonious flavor.
- Taylor Pork Roll Pizza Topping: Upgrade your pizza night. Slice Taylor Pork Roll thinly and add it to your homemade or store-bought pizza before baking. Its salty, savory flavor complements the tomato sauce and cheese perfectly. Consider adding onions, peppers, or mushrooms for added depth.
- Taylor Pork Roll Breakfast Hash: Dice Taylor Pork Roll and cook it alongside potatoes, onions, and bell peppers until everything is tender and slightly browned. Season with salt, pepper, and your favorite breakfast spices. Top with a fried egg for a complete and satisfying meal. This hash is a great way to use up leftovers and offers a hearty start to the day.
- Taylor Pork Roll and Mac and Cheese: Elevate your mac and cheese game. Cook and dice Taylor Pork Roll, then stir it into your favorite mac and cheese recipe. The salty, smoky flavor of the Taylor Pork Roll adds a delightful contrast to the creamy cheese sauce.
- Taylor Pork Roll Sliders: Create mini-sandwiches using slider buns. Fry Taylor Pork Roll slices, add a layer of coleslaw or a tangy sauce, and serve. This is an excellent option for parties or a quick and easy weeknight dinner.

Flavor and Texture Distinctions
The sensory experience of each meat product significantly influences consumer choice. The differences in flavor and texture are key differentiators.Taylor Pork Roll distinguishes itself with a unique taste profile. Its signature tang, coupled with a savory and slightly smoky flavor, sets it apart. The texture is firm and dense, offering a satisfying chew. In contrast, breakfast sausage often boasts a blend of spices, resulting in a more complex, yet familiar, taste.
Its texture is typically softer and juicier. Bacon provides a smoky and salty experience, enhanced by a crispy texture after cooking, derived from its higher fat content. Canadian bacon, being leaner, provides a milder, ham-like flavor with a firmer texture.
